Role Purpose

Scottish Borders Council is recruiting Play, Sport, and Activity Leaders for our Summer Holiday Opportunities to encourage children to be more active during the holiday period. Leaders will be responsible for activities across Eyemouth, Duns, Galashiels, Jedburgh, Kelso, Peebles, and Hawick.

You will help provide children and young people with opportunities to socialise, play, and connect with their communities, contributing to their physical and mental health improvement.

Relevant experience or qualifications in sports, physical activity, or teaching are advantageous. Demonstrating knowledge of the benefits of physical activity and experience engaging with children and young people in education, sport, or community leisure is desirable.
